Abrams' heart r. contraction of the myocardium, with reduction in the area of cardiac dullness, which results when the skin of the precordial region is irritated. It is observed with the fluoroscope.

Abrams' n. a biopsy needle designed to reduce the danger of introducing air into tissues, as in pleural biopsy.

abrasion a. arthroplasty with eburnation of one surface with a bur, which induces bleeding and fibrocartilaginous repair tissue to form a new articular surface, done in patients who cannot tolerate other arthroplasty procedures, such as after a first procedure has failed.
